    last trail days (06) i talked to jack & jack about some of my ideas that were partly fuled by the no sniveler.
    that is to have the hole near the top, alowing you to bring the quilt around you in front to close like a jacket. this would also include two arm-holes designed very much like the neck-hole.
    my idea for the head/arm holes is like i`ve already described elsewhere... a slit W/ a short, insulated collar. this collar has a channel for a draw string on the outside, half way up the collar. the cord used is a light elastic cord w/ a micro cord lock.
    when this elastic cord is tightened, it gentaly snugs the insulated collar around your neck/arms with out that choking feel.
    when loosened, ...ventilation.
    when not in use, pull the cord through the micro cord locks to compleatly close off the holes.
    when sleeping in the cold, put your head through the head hole & lay your head on the flap beyond it. this greatly reduses hot/cold air exchange at the top of your sleep system, even when you roll. there again the head hole can be loose for venting or closed for heat retention.
    this type of collar is easy to make. i have one on the top cover of the insulated winter hammock i made last winter. works great!
